From my experience with the Yamaha sleds when you start them cold don't touch the throttle or shut the machine off until it comes off fast idle. Also plugs other than
factory specs seam to foul easier. IMHO

sounds like fouled plug. when u changed the oil did you remove the air box. if so check to see if it is sealed proporly at the 4 throttle bodies as well as make sure the hoses are back on good.
Have the exhaust gaskets got a lot of k on them, if they are going this will cause backfire but usually after hard pulls on the throttle under load.
how old is the gas in it?

if you are running 93 octane in a 06 it is burning to cold and you prolly fouled a plug remove them and replace or leave it sit for a day or two and then it will prolly dry out but will be sluggish till you give it a good long pull on an open trail. being you just bought this sled it is hard not to start it and hear it roar but it is quite bad for thease sleds to be run for short bursts the more you do it the worse they load up

All that is required in these sleds is reg fuel. Premium fuel causes a slight loss of performance. Premium fuel burns slower and the timing on these sleds is set for reg. fuel
